The Thrifty Quaker Thrift Store

The Thrifty Quaker was established in 1996 by the Midlothian Friends Meeting in Midlothian and is located in the Midlothian Station Shopping Center. The goal of the congregation in creating The

http://www.thriftyquaker.com/DSCF0622.JPGThrifty Quaker was to offer resources to organizations and charities that assist local citizens and families in need of financial help, such as veterans of war, victims of violence and disasters, and other underprivileged groups and citizens. All of the after-expense proceeds of the store to a charity that is designated monthly by the Peace and Social Action Committee of the Midlothian Friends Meeting. The employees of the store also contribute to additional community projects in which they feed the needy and homeless and help supply clothing and shelter to others in need as well. The store has donated over $2,000,000 to numerous charities since its inception.
